What to check before for good cause buildings near the D train in Central Harlem
- Confirm how “good cause” applies to that building and unit by asking for the renewal/increase language they use in practice.
- Cross-check the total monthly budget: broker/fee terms, security deposit amount, and utilities—these can change your real cost even when asking rent looks similar.
- Use the building profile to review rated buildings (3.1/5 across 99 rated buildings) and compare notes from tenant Q&A before you schedule showings.
- Ask management about documentation for any required records, and request the lease terms in writing before paying a deposit.
- Verify whether the unit meets your needs for the lease start date, apartment condition, and any building rules that could affect your move-in timeline.
